Abstract
A novel hybrid adaptive observer for Brushless DC Motors (BLDCM) is presented.
It uses two current measurements of BLDCM phases to estimate the angle and the speed of the
rotor. The observer is designed on the basis of a hybrid model, which is also presented in this
paper. The parameters of the observer are found using an off-line optimization approach. The
observer is practically implementable and verified off-line against real measurements.
